I have been with LV for over 10 years, but I have noticed a definite downturn in their service quality. I had a set to with them yesterday because they had supplied the wrong NCD docs for my second policy with direct line. An hour or so of frantic phone calls between me, LV and Direct Line ensued. Took ages to get the answers, and at one point the LV girl threatened me with cancellation because I had changed my car too many times during 2010.
Spoke to Direct Line afterwards, asked about Multicar cover, they offered £233 against June's LV renewal of £330. Even with the cancellation fee of £40 I will be better off if I take the 75 to Direct Line.
I had LV down as one of the best for years, but after my experience and the tale of this cat B, I will not renew, may switch policy, and absolutely advise anyone to not use LV again.
